The President of the United States of America, authorized by Act of Congress, July 9, 1918, takes pleasure in presenting the Distinguished Service Cross to Sergeant Patrick P. Higgins (ASN: 914354), United States Army, for extraordinary heroism in action while serving with Company B, 7th Engineers, 5th Division, American Expeditionary Forces, near Cunel, France, 20 October 1918. While making a reconnaissance within the enemy lines, Sergeant Higgins assisted in capturing an enemy machine-gun nest which was harassing the party. Under heavy machine-gun fire, he gave first-aid treatment to a wounded soldier, and when the officer in charge of the detachment was wounded, he bound up the latter’s injuries and carried him two kilometers through heavy machine-gun and shell fire to an aid station.
